OpenStudy (anonymous):

how bout 3x^3+2x+3=0

hartnn (hartnn):

highest exponent = 1 -----> linear highest exponent = 2 -----> quadratic highest exponent = 3 -----> cubic

hartnn (hartnn):

here, whats the highest xponent ?

OpenStudy (anonymous):

3

hartnn (hartnn):

yes, so its cubic not quadratic

OpenStudy (anonymous):

oh so if its higher than 2 it wont be a quadratic then

hartnn (hartnn):

correct for quadratic, highest exponent must be 2 only not less, not more
